Web14 mrt. 2024 · Fuquay-Varina Just South of Holly Springs, Fuquay has a population of 17,937 and a crime rate of 1,106 per 100,000 people making the town 62% lower than the North Carolina average. In 2024 there were a total of 329 crimes, 23 violent and 306 property crimes.
